What is the equation of the line that passes through the point (-4,2) and has a slope of -5/4

Respuesta :

ssent05
ssent05 ssent05
  • 02-04-2021

Answer:

y = -5/4x -3

Step-by-step explanation:

y = mx + b

2 = -5/4 (-4) + b

2 = 20/4 + b

2 = 5 + b

2 - 5 = b

-3 = b
